Shadow of the Condor: A Martial Monk's Vow of Retribution

In the heart of the ancient mountains, where the mist weaves through the towering peaks, there lay a hidden courtyard, a sanctuary for those who have mastered the ancient art of martial arts. It was here that Master Chen, the Condor's Nest, had spent decades honing his skills and shaping his destiny.

Master Chen was not just a master of martial arts; he was a symbol of peace and wisdom. His reputation had spread far and wide, and many came to seek his guidance, hoping to learn the ways of the Condor. The courtyard was a place of tranquility, a sanctuary for those who sought enlightenment.

However, beneath the serene surface of the Condor's Nest lay a hidden truth. Master Chen had made a solemn vow: to protect the secret of the courtyard at any cost, even if it meant sacrificing his own life. The secret was the key to the ancient art, an art that had the power to change the world.

One day, a young man named Li, who had heard tales of the Condor's Nest, arrived at the courtyard. He was a skilled fighter, but his heart was filled with a desire for something more. Li believed that by learning from Master Chen, he could find his purpose in the world.

As Li trained under Master Chen, he quickly became the master's favorite student. They shared a bond that went beyond mere teacher-student relations; they were kindred spirits. Together, they delved into the ancient texts and practiced the martial arts with unwavering dedication.

But all was not as it seemed. The Condor's Nest was under threat. A rival sect, known as the Black Swans, had learned of the courtyard's existence and sought to exploit its power. They sent a spy, a cunning and ruthless assassin named Hong, to infiltrate the Condor's Nest.

Hong was a master of stealth and deception. He blended seamlessly into the community, earning the trust of Master Chen and his students. But Hong's true intentions were far from innocent. He had been sent to uncover the secret of the ancient art and deliver it to the Black Swans, no matter the cost.

One evening, as the moon hung low in the sky, Li found Hong in the courtyard. In a swift and decisive move, Li confronted Hong, demanding answers. Hong, caught off guard, revealed his true identity and his mission.

Li was torn. He knew that by killing Hong, he would fulfill his master's wishes and protect the courtyard. But he also realized that Hong was not the true enemy; the Black Swans were. Li's heart told him that there was a way to stop the Black Swans without resorting to violence.

With newfound determination, Li approached Master Chen, sharing his discovery. Together, they devised a plan. They would expose Hong to the courtyard's defenses, allowing the monks to capture and neutralize him. In return, Master Chen would reveal the secret of the ancient art to Li, ensuring that it would be used for good.

As the night unfolded, the courtyard was set abuzz with activity. The monks, led by Master Chen, moved into position, ready to intercept Hong. Li and Master Chen confronted Hong, a battle that would decide the fate of the Condor's Nest.

The fight was fierce. Hong's skills were formidable, but Li's heart was even stronger. With each move, Li became more skilled, drawing from the ancient wisdom he had learned. In the end, Li managed to subdue Hong, but not without sustaining injuries.

Master Chen, witnessing Li's courage and dedication, revealed the secret of the ancient art. It was not a power to be wielded for personal gain, but a force for the betterment of all. With this knowledge, Li vowed to protect the Condor's Nest and use the ancient art for the greater good.

The Condor's Nest remained safe, but the shadow of the Black Swans loomed large. Master Chen knew that the battle was far from over. He would need to train Li further, to prepare him for the challenges ahead.

As the sun rose over the ancient mountains, casting its golden light upon the Condor's Nest, Master Chen and Li stood side by side. The courtyard, once a place of tranquility, was now a beacon of hope. Together, they would face whatever came their way, guided by the wisdom of the ancient art and the unyielding spirit of the Condor.

The story of the Condor's Nest, with its hidden courtyard and ancient art, would live on for generations. And as the tale of Master Chen and Li spread, it would remind all that the true power of martial arts lay not in the hands of the few, but in the hearts of those who wield them with honor and integrity.
